What This Code Means
A greenish-brown ring that appears on the cornea of the left eye, typically caused by copper or Wilson's disease accumulation in the eye tissue.
Coding Tips
- •Kayser-Fleischer rings are pathognomonic for Wilson's disease; verify the underlying condition is documented
- •Ensure laterality is correctly specified - this code is specifically for the left eye only
